Brightonuk Posted May 16, 2020 Share Posted May 16, 2020 Attached to the cut off switch exactly what purpose does is serve?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
aerobod - near CYYC Posted May 16, 2020 Share Posted May 16, 2020 It is the ballast resistor to protect the alternator by taking load to earth when the cut-off is activated with the engine running.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
